Yellowknife residents return, others still under evacuation

Yellowknife residents can start heading home at 11 a.m. local time on Wednesday. Yellowknife's mayor says she hopes for a smooth return.

Troops fan out across Alberta as province prepares for challenging battle against wildfires

Soldiers from 3rd Battalion, Princess Patricia's Canadian Light Infantry and 1 Combat Engineer Regiment are now working alongside roughly 2,000 firefighters battling fires across the province. Army reserve soldiers from across Alberta also deployed this week.
